<p><em>ARLINGTON, VA</em> -- The opening round of the VISAA Tournament got underway on Monday night. Here are some notes from O'Connell's win over St. Christopher's.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1494122' first='Sonny' last='Bridges'] | guard | St. Christopher's ‘25</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Bridges enjoyed a productive game totaling roughly 20 points. He demonstrates a tight handle. Bridges attacks downhill and can finish with his left or right hand. He's shifty. Bridges used a jab step to create space. If you sag off, he's a threat to pull up for 3. Bridges will mix it up from the in-between areas as well. He has a floater off two feet and can pull up on a dime from 15.</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1580731' first='Aiden' last='Caulker'] | guard | O'Connell ‘25</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Caulker is a two-way impact player for the Knights. He is a threat from 3 and at 6'4" competes defensively. Caulker took a charge. He takes away air space on the ball. Caulker is also capable of getting to his to spot from mid-range.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1241905' first='Corey' last='Caulker'] | guard | O'Connell '23</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Caulker is a quick guard who hunts paint touches. He hit a three and also showed that he can pull up on a dime and shoot the two-footed floater in the lane. Caulker was consistently active defensively. He recorded multiple deflections and steals.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1520852' first='Stuart' last='Cosby'] | forward | St. Christopher's ‘25</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Cosby is a floor spacer with size. He fills the lanes in transition and likes to shoot from the corner. Cosby uses pump fakes well. He will also protect the rim defensively at 6'5". </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1767552' first='Adlan' last='Elamin'] | wing | O'Connell ‘25</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Elamin is and lanky at 6'7". He hit a three from the top of the key 3 and had a straight-line drive finish. Elamin covers ground quickly and is good at finishing in transition finishing. He has a wide catch radius, plays off 2 feet in the paint, and uses ball fakes. Elamin demonstrates good court vision and passing skills. His defensive potential is clear. Elamin blocked a shot and consistently disrupted the passing lanes.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='2252300' first='Darius' last='Gray'] | center | St. Christopher's ‘26</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Gray has a robust build and tremendous strength for a freshman. He is a go-to scoring option in the post because of his ability to seal and score. Gray is also a good passer.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1259625' first='Jadyn' last='Harris'] | wing | O'Connell '24</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Harris started the game off by hitting a 3 on the move. He has compact, repeatable set shot mechanics. Harris can hit the mid-range pull-up as well. He secured some rebounds out of his area. Harris demonstrates a nice feel for the game. He is willing to make extra passes. Harris jumped the passing lanes for a steal and dunked it on the other end.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1489063' first='Brandon' last='Jennings'] | guard | St. Christopher's '24 </h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Jennings is a bouncy two-footed leaper who will rebound and is a grab-and-go threat. He is a reliable playmaker and scorer. Jennings gets good elevation on his pull-up jumper, which he excels at from the in-between areas. He is dangerous in transition. Jennings has broad shoulders and deceptive strength. He uses ball fakes, makes second efforts, and demonstrates quick reactions. Jennings seeks contact on his drives. He hit a pull-up jumper after a hesitation move followed by a left-to-right cross. Jennings finished with his weaker right hand through contact.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1494106' first='Shane' last='Lincoln'] | guard | O'Connell '25</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Lincoln did many things well in this game. He shared the ball well with his teammates. Lincoln hit a corner 3. He finished an and-1 in transition after a slick hesitation move. Lincoln was a factor defensively in part because of his length. At 6'4", he has significant defensive potential. Lincoln recorded multiple deflections. He also got a steal and scored on the break.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1483022' first='Zach' last='Murphy'] | guard | St. Christopher's '23</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Murphy was one of the more effective long-range shooters featured in this contest. He shrewdly uses ball fakes and step-backs to keep defenders off balance. Murphy is adept at filling the lanes in transition and relocating for an open shot.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='999645' first='Patrick' last='O'Brien'] | forward | O'Connell '23</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>O'Brien is an inside-out threat whose shot looks smooth coming off hands. He embraces physicality and will catch the ball and finish strongly in traffic. O'Brien is a no-nonsense defender. He walls up to protect the lane and rebounds out of his area. O'Brien's motor was in high gear throughout the game. </p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1782699' first='Quincy' last='Wadley'] | guard | O'Connell '26</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Wadley is an athletic guard who is an assertive scorer. He has a high-arcing shot. Wadley has a myriad of go-to moves. He uses the fadeaway in the post. He has a step back 3. Wadley excels at shooting off the dribble. He is shifty at 6'5", knows how to sell contact, and made some good cuts off the ball.</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:heading -->
<h2>[player_tooltip player_id='1362690' first='Thomas' last='Youngkin'] | wing | St. Christopher's '23</h2>
<!-- /wp:heading -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Youngkin is a team player who moves the ball without hesitation. He is a responsible defender who is physical at the point of attack. Youngkin crashes the offensive glass with purpose. He can also hit with his feet set. </p>
